Two years National Service in West Germany interrupted his recording career, but did nothing to dim his popularity. His combination of white country and western music with black rhythm and blues gave the 50s teenage generation music they could identify with. But his overtly sexual style made him a target for moralists and racists objected to his heavy borrowing from black music.
His marriage in 1967 to a percent of Uly, daughter of an army colonel, ended in divorce six years later. Like so many 20th century idols, Presley was becoming a victim of the same hit attracted. It began to take over his life. Under pressure from his domineering manager, Colonel Tom Parker, Presley embarked on a series of comparative media films. He was straying a long way now from the kind of music he had mastered in his days in the South when he sang gospel in the Tupelo Church choir and played guitar in front of a live audience.
By the 70s, Presley was reduced to singing tearful ballads in nightclubs in Las Vegas. But the grandiose state acts were no substitute for the lack of creative talents. Presley died in 1977 at his home in Memphis, which had been the center of his musical world for most of his short life. He had been destroyed by drink, drugs, fast food and fast living. His funeral at Gracelands was a huge media event.
To this day, Presley's home is a shrine to his memory, a measure of the impact he had on his contemporaries. It's reccom that since he first took the world by storm in 1956, his earnings from records, films and merchandising had grossed more than a billion dollars. And his legend lives on.
